The Legal Office in RTÉ provide an in-house legal service to all parts of the organisation, including commercial litigation, defamation, employment law and so on.
RTÉ Solicitors' Office is seeking a recent law graduate with legal work experience to join the team in a 12-month paid position, commencing immediately.
This role offers valuable, hands-on experience within a busy in-house legal environment supporting a national public service broadcaster.
About the role:
The role will involve providing comprehensive support to the solicitors across a broad range of legal matters, including:
Assisting solicitors on litigation matters, including managing inter partes correspondence, preparing briefs for counsel and compiling books of pleadings and trial documentation
Carrying out legal research on ad hoc matters as required, and summarising findings clearly and concisely
Organising and attending meetings with internal clients, taking accurate notes and ensuring files are updated as required
Supporting solicitors with administrative tasks, including photocopying, scanning, filing, post and general file management
Assisting with preparation for, and attendance at, court hearings and trials where required
Supporting the development and updating of legal training materials on a range of topics relevant to the organisation
Maintaining key dates, deadlines and diary management for the Solicitors' Office
Dealing with routine correspondence and queries in a professional and timely manner
About you:
A law graduate or soon to be graduate, with relevant legal work experience and a demonstrable interest in Media and Broadcasting Law, Employment Law, Contract Law and Data Protection
Highly motivated and enthusiastic, with a strong work ethic and a willingness to learn
Possessing strong written and verbal communication skills, and the ability to work effectively as part of a collaborative team;
Well organised, detail-oriented and capable of managing multiple tasks simultaneously
Willing to work on-site five days per week
